Your Fitness Journey: Tips for a Successful Fitness Tuesday

Happy Fitness Tuesday! Dedicate today to focus on your physical health.

Make a Goal for Today – Increase your daily step count, complete a challenging workout, or actually stretch (we all know we don’t do it enough..guilty).

Try a New Workout – Sometimes we continue to do the same things, because it is familiar and comfortable. Today…don’t do that. Try a new workout routine or exercise class. Do some high-intensity interval training (HIIT) session, a yoga class, or a nature hike. Whatever it is, make sure it is out of your comfort zone. Today mine was doing pulls ups using a dip bar (lay on floor and grip the bar and pull yourself up)

Hydrate Yourself – We all know most times we are not drinking enough water throughout the day. Ensure you are drinking before, during and after your workout today. Continue your hydration throughout the day, and if forget like I do, try to keep your bottle on your desk to remind you take a sip.

Level up your Nutrition – This doesn’t mean go all crazy and revamp your whole meal plan today. However, add something new or boost that veggie intake. Avoid excessive processed foods, sugary snacks, and empty calories. Consider having a protein-packed post-workout meal to aid muscle recovery. Again, remember it doesn’t have to be a big change today, just a little step. Mine today is going to be adding more veggies to my dinner.

Get adequate rest – Don’t underestimate the importance of rest and recovery. Schedule enough time for quality sleep, especially the night before your Fitness Tuesday. Sleep is when your body repairs and rejuvenates itself. Sleep not only helps your muscles but also your brain and immune system. I ensure my phone is off at least 30 minutes before I go to bed.
